In this episode you will learn: - Class A shares are for long-term investors with large investment amounts due to front-end loads and breakpoint discounts. - Class B shares are suitable for long-term investors with smaller investment amounts, featuring a back-end load (CDSC) that declines over time. - Class C shares are best for short-term investors because of their ongoing high 12b-1 fees, despite having little or no front-end load. - How to use a Letter of Intent (LOI) or Rights of Accumulation (ROA) to help clients qualify for breakpoint discounts on Class A shares. - The importance of comparing the total costs of each share class over a client's specific investment time horizon to determine suitability.
